Rough plumbing installation involves setting up the essential pipework and fittings that form the foundation of a building’s plumbing system. This service typically includes installing main water supply lines, drainpipes, vent stacks, and other key components that ensure proper water flow and drainage throughout a property. Professional cont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ure that all pipes are correctly positioned and securely connected, providing a reliable infrastructure for the entire plumbing system. Proper installation at this stage helps prevent future issues and ensures that the plumbing system functions efficiently from the start.

The overview below groups typical Rough Plumbing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fort Collins, CO.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ine plumbing repairs like fixing leaks or unclogging drains range from $150 to $400. Many local contractors handle these jobs efficiently within this range, which covers most common issues.

Fixture Installations - Installing new sinks, toilets, or faucets generally costs between $250 and $600. These projects are common and usually fall within this middle range, though larger or more complex installations can cost more.

Full Plumbing Replacement - Replacing an entire plumbing system or major components can range from $3,000 to over $8,000. Larger, more involved projects tend to reach the higher end of this spectrum, while simpler replacements often stay lower.

Emergency or Complex Projects - Larger, more complex plumbing jobs such as rerouting pipes or dealing with extensive repairs can exceed $10,000.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ve significant work and mater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in rough plumbing installation? Rough plumbing installation typically includes setting up the main water supply lines, drain, waste, and vent pipes within a building before finishing work begins.

Can local contractors handle different types of buildings? Yes, many service providers have experience working on residential, commercial, and multi-unit buildings in Fort Collins and nearby areas.

What materials are commonly used for rough plumbing? Common materials include PVC, copper, and PEX pipes, depending on the project requirements and local building codes.

Is rough plumbing installation necessary for remodeling projects? Yes, it is often a key step when updating or expanding plumbing systems during renovations or new construction.

How do local service providers ensure proper rough plumbing installation? They follow industry standards and local building codes to properly install pipes and fittings before finishing work begins.
